Suppose that the numbers W (in thousands) of construction workers employed in the United States during 2006 can be modeled by W=9094+455.2sin(0.6t1.813) W = 9094 + 455.2 \sin ( 0.6 t - 1.813 ) where t is the time in months, with t=1t = 1 corresponding to January 1. Approximate the month t in which the number of construction workers employed was a maximum. What was the maximum number of construction workers employed? Round your answer to nearest hundredth.

Unemployment Insurance

A government program that provides temporary financial assistance to workers who have lost their jobs through no fault of their own.

Primary Sector

The part of the economy that is involved with the extraction of raw materials from the environment, such as agriculture, fishing, and mining.

Tertiary Sector

The segment of the economy that provides services to consumers and businesses, as opposed to goods manufacturing or primary industries like agriculture.

Participatory Democracy

A model of democracy in which citizens have the power to decide directly on policy and politicians are responsible for implementing those policy decisions.
